ivoryjinelle.com Genome-wide association studies of gene-environment interaction (GxE GWAS) are becoming popular.As with main effects GWAS, quantile-quantile plots (QQ-plots) and Genomic Control are being used to assess and correct for population substructure.However, in G x E work these approaches can be seriously misleading, as we illustrate; QQ-plots may give strong indications of substructure when absolutely none is present.

Using simulation and theory, we show how and why spurious QQ-plot inflation occurs read more in G x E GWAS, and how this differs from main-effects analyses.We also explain how simple adjustments to standard regression-based methods used in G x E GWAS can alleviate this problem.
